Position Summary:

Is responsible for maintaining medical records in accordance with federal and state guidelines, as well as with Company's established policies and procedures.


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Complies with all company and departmental policies and procedures.
  • Assists in preparation of medical record for new admission, completing data required to meet Licensing and Certification requirements, and facility policies and procedures.
  • Assembles new admission registers and indexes and codes diagnoses.
  • Performs data entry duties for MDS and physician orders as directed.
  • Performs medical record audits and re-audits as directed and submits to appropriate parties.
  • Collects charts, assembles them in proper order, and inspects them for completion. Ensures incomplete records/charts are returned to nursing service for correction.
  • Maintains a record of authorized information taken from charts/records, i.e., type of information, name of recipient, date, department, etc.
  • Assures that medical records taken from the department are signed out and signed in upon return to the department.
  • Abstracts information from records as authorized/required for insurance companies, Medicare, Medicaid, VA, etc.
  • Indexes medical records as directed.
  • Mails physician telephone orders on daily basis. Tracks return and notifies supervisor of delinquent physicians.
  • Prepares reports for physicians as necessary.
  • Completes medical record thinning and filing on a regular basis. Files active and inactive records in accordance with established policies.
  • Retrieves medical records when requested by authorized personnel (i.e., physicians, nurses, government agencies and personnel, etc.)
  • Assists in transfer and discharge process as necessary.
  • Completes Medicare certifications and recertifications.
  • Assembles discharge records; obtains discharge summary for each discharge record, follows up as indicated.

Qualifications:

  • 1-2 years' health care related experience preferred, previous experience in Skilled Nursing environment desirable
  • High school diploma or equivalent required
  • Knowledge of medical terminology preferred
  • Willing to work beyond normal working hours, weekends, holidays, and/or on other shifts and in other positions, when necessary
  • Must be able to read, write and speak the English language sufficiently and comprehensibly enough to perform the essential functions of the job
  • Must be knowledgeable of nursing/medical practices and procedures, and/or terminology, laws, regulations, and the guidelines that pertain to long-term care
  • Sufficient computer skills including proficiency in Microsoft Office, Outlook, and /or Internet to perform required duties.
